Wilder Posted at 5:12 pm on Jan. 8, 2009
I'm not that familiar with the Tokyo amphetamine scene, so no luck there, but as for your other questions:

Intravenously injected drugs can be shot up in many different locations in the body. People use the upper arm most often because it's easiest; the veins are large, come to the surface easily (when you first start shooting up...), and are easily accessed. People can shoot up in all sorts of other places though, and heavy users essentially have to--they need to rotate injection sites so as to give their veins time to sort-of heal. People trying to hide injections often shoot up in their feet or legs, for example.

As for oral vs. IV, intravenous use is much more potent, faster-hitting, and dangerous than oral use. Generally people start by eating/ smoking/ snorting a given drug before they eventually move up to shooting it for the more potent effects. Someone injecting speed, for example, most likely started out eating it, gradually developed an addition, and then eventually got to the point of willingness to shoot it up so as to use less material for a stronger high.
